TEMPO.CO, Jakarta - Other than presidential candidate number 02 Prabowo Subianto who controls huge plot of state lands, politicians and entrepreneurs backing Joko Widodo or Jokowi also owned thousands of hectares of land, including Luhut Binsar Pandjaitan. The disclosure is based on the investigation run by Tempo and a civil group Auriga Nusantara.
Luhut was recorded to manage 683 hectares of land under the name of PT Indomining, a subsidiary of PT Toba Bara Sejahtera, 8,634.21 hectares of palm land under PT Perkebunan Kaltim Utama, 2,990 hectares of mining land under PT Adimitra Baratama Nusantara, and 3,414 hectares of mining land under PT Trisensa Mineral Utama, as cited from Koran Tempo on Tuesday, February 19.
However, the Coordinating Minister for Maritime Affairs refuted that he still managed shares of PT Toba Bara Sejahtera. “During my term as a minister, I have no business. Please do check,” said Luhut.

A number of politicians and entrepreneurs in the circle of the incumbent candidate also controlled state lands. If it is totaled, the figure of lands owned by the campaign team of Jokowi - Ma’ruf and their supporters reached over 140,000 hectares.
The figure is calculated from companies that link to Luhut Binsar Pandjaitan, Surya Paloh, Oesman Sapta Odang, and Hary Tanoesoedibjo. The number might increase should the total land, which is owned by PT Adaro Energy, a company that its shares owned by Garibaldi Thohir, a brother of the head of Jokowi campaign team Erick Thohir, is added.
Head of Corporate Secretary Adaro, Febrianti Nadira, questioned the assumption that the connection between Adaro and Garibaldi has the potential to trigger a conflict of interest. Meanwhile, a politician from Perindo Party refused to comment regarding the business of his chairman, Hary Tanoesoedibjo.
The communication director of Jokowi - Ma’ruf campaign team, Usman Kansong, said that Jokowi’s question on the land owned by Prabowo was based on suspicion of the opposition camp that the best policy on the land management is to return the state land to the country.
Usman assessed that land ownership could potentially draw a conflict of interest. While Jokowi, he added, would not be affected despite being surrounded by mining and plantation entrepreneurs. “If there is a problem, there will be KPK (the anti-graft body),” said the Nasdem politician.
